Hey All,

The family is heading to Kona the week of 2/5. Looking to do a ton of diving. I'd prefer to keep it on the cheap side and take in alot of shore diving - but if there are any must do boat dives - I'd like to know that as well.

Any recommendations for websites/books showing good dive sites...?
Any recommendations for shops renting tanks...?
Any recommendations for dive ops for boat trips...?

My brother and I are squared away great lakes divers - dad is just starting out. So a mixture of advanced and novice sites is in order.

For renting tanks, you can go to either Kona Honu Divers (new shop) or Sandwich Isle Divers. The place of refuge is a good shore dive (I have some links to shore diving information as well). As far as guide books for general information go, my favorite is the Big Island Revealed (Wizard Publishing).
